Why Does a SharePoint Error Occur When I Try to Start an AgilePoint Process?

Summary

When a SharePoint user tries to start an AgilePoint NX process in SharePoint, an error occurs.

Details

If a SharePoint user attempts to start an AgilePoint process in SharePoint, an error similar to the following can occur:

Invalid WorkflowInstanceID parameter in URL.
at Microsoft.SharePoint.ApplicationPages.WrkStatPage.OnLoad(EventArgs e)
at System.Web.UI.Control.LoadRecursive()
at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, 
    Boolean includeStagesAfterAsyncPoint)

This error typically occurs when the SharePoint user is not a registered AgilePoint user, or the SharePoint user does not have sufficient permissions in AgilePoint to start the process.

To fix this issue, make sure users who need to start processes in SharePoint are also registered and have sufficient permissions in AgilePoint.